Actor Wesley Snipes has been thrust into the spotlight once again after attending the 2020 Golden Globe Awards on Sunday.

His appearance caused rumours to resurface about whether he was abusive towards actress Halle Berry during their past relationship.

Berry has spoken publicly about being in an abusive relationship, but never identified who the abuser was.

Snipes is currently promoting his supporting role in Netflix’s Dolemite Is My Name with Eddie Murphy.

Berry spoke about her experience with domestic violence during a speech at The Mayors Fund Benefit in New York City several years ago.

She discussed being in a relationship with someone who hit her to the point that she lost most of her hearing.

“I devalued myself and thought I wasn’t worth it. I chose partners that mimicked my father,” she said in the speech.

“It was only when I was in an abusive relationship and blood squirted on the ceiling of my apartment and I lost 80 percent of my hearing in my ear that I realized, I have to break the cycle.”

It is unclear whether Berry was referring to Snipes or someone else when she spoke about the abusive relationship.

Berry was previously married to baseball player David Justice from 1993 to 1997 and Eric Benet from 2001 to 2005.

Justice has always denied that he was abusive towards Berry.

In 2015, Justice claimed that Berry was referring to a “former Hollywood boyfriend” with the initials “WS.” He tweeted, “When she first reported that she had been in abusive relationships, she wouldn’t name the ‘famous’ former boyfriend (WS).” Benet voiced his support for Justice, adding that he was tweeting “some truth dis’ mornin’!”

In November 2015, Justice thanked Berry for “squashing all of the rumors in the past, that I had physically abused her, causing the hearing loss.” Berry has never made a public statement on the matter.

Berry and Snipes worked together on Spike Lee’s Jungle Fever, a 1991 film about an interracial couple.

However, they have never worked together again.
